Railroad technology
Safety technology/sensor technology
For a project in the field of railroad technology, the brief was to develop and build sensor technology, electrical drives, mechanics and cabling in such a way that personal safety is guaranteed when the doors are closed. Reliability against vibrations and high temperature fluctuations were further specifications that Lacon implemented in a series solution for the project in a short time thanks to its many years of experience.

Medical technology
Electromechanical precision engineering
When irradiating patients, the ability to precisely align the irradiation table is crucial for the success of radiotherapy. In the project developed and manufactured by Lacon, the control system, actuators for precise positioning and sensors for feedback and control work together in an integrated manner to ensure the precise alignment of the radiation table.

Mechatronics is an interdisciplinary field of engineering that builds on the classic disciplines of mechanical engineering, electrical engineering and computer science. The term is made up of mechanics and electronics to show that mechatronics combines content from both disciplines. A typical mechatronic system receives signals, processes them and outputs signals, which it then converts into forces and movements.
Mechatronics and electromechanics are closely related disciplines that focus on the integration of mechanical, electronic and informational components, but with different focuses and areas of application:
- Mechatronics is an interdisciplinary field that combines elements of mechanics, electronics and computer science to design, analyze and control complex systems. It deals with the integration of mechanical components, electronic sensors and actuators as well as computer-controlled systems for the control and automation of machines and systems.
Electromechanics refers specifically to the connection of electrical and mechanical components in systems and devices. This includes the design and manufacture of devices that convert electrical energy into mechanical motion (e.g. electric motors) or vice versa (e.g. generators).
